In the past, cost engineering relied heavily on historical data, expert knowledge, and estimates. However, the importance of data-driven cost engineering continues to grow as we move through 2024.
With the help of advanced product costing software, integrating large amounts of current data and including external data sources has become much easier, leading to more precise calculations. According to a recent Forbes article, advanced analytics tools and increasing digitization of project data enable cost engineers to move beyond traditional estimation methods. This shift allows for more dynamic models that can adapt to changing project conditions.
The foundation for this data-driven cost engineering approach is a knowledge database and industry benchmark data. This information is continuously collected, processed, and analyzed using standard procedures and methods, allowing managers to respond quickly to changes.
A key aspect of modern data-driven cost engineering is the ‘single source of truth.’ This refers to a unique, reliable, centralized source of data relevant to contract awarding and supply chain management.

Consistency ensures all team members work with the same, up-to-date information. This alignment reduces misunderstandings and promotes cohesive decision-making across the organization.
A single source of truth provides a trustworthy source that is regularly updated and verified for accuracy. High-quality data leads to more accurate cost estimates, thereby reducing the risk of budget overruns and improving project outcomes.
Efficiency improves significantly by eliminating redundancies and duplicated work, saving time and resources. With a centralized data source, team members can quickly access the information they need without searching through multiple systems or documents.
Conflict avoidance is achieved by minimizing errors and improving transparency through the elimination of conflicting data versions. When everyone works from the same data set, discrepancies in reports or analyses are reduced.
Enhanced decision-making is enabled at all organizational levels based on reliable, consistent data. With access to accurate, up-to-date information, managers can make more informed choices about resource allocation, budgeting, and project planning.
